  1. 1.  Arthur Cosslett Smith was born 19 Jan 1851; died 21 May 1926; was buried , Rochester, New York.

    Notes:

    Husband of Emily Sibley Watson’s niece, Elisabeth Storer Atkinson Smith, he is best known as the author of two volumes of highly praised short stories, The Monk and the Dancer (1900) and The Turquoise Cup (1903). Their house on 6 Sibley Place would later become the home of James Sibley Watson, Jr. and his wife Hildegarde Lasell Watson.

    Arthur married Elizabeth Storer Atkinson 19 Jun 1879. Elizabeth (daughter of Hobart Ford Atkinson and Zilpha Louise Atkinson) was born 2 Jun 1857; died 1945. [Group Sheet]
